This text is the first English translation of The Maghāzī of Sayyidunā Muhammad ﷺ by the eminent Tabi'i scholar Musa ibn 'Uqbah, the earliest biography of the Messenger of Allah ﷺ currently known to exist.
Until recently, no copies of The Maghāzī of Sayyidunā Muhammad ﷺ had been seen for over 400 years, and most scholars believed the text to be lost forever. Thus the good fortune of its reappearance cannot be overstated. The discovery of its manuscripts in the archives of the National Library of Tunisia by Dr. Muhammad Tabarani is a significant event, the like of which the Ummah may not see again for many years, if ever. Ninety-one folios were found, which together contain approximately three-quarters of the original text. We hope that the remaining parts may be found soon.
Renowned in his own time as a muhaddith and historian, Mūsā ibn ʿUqbah ranks as one of the first individuals to compile reports specifically related to the sīrah, the biography of the Prophet Muhammad ﷺ.
